Abstract

Целью выпускной квалификационной работы являются разработка критериев и формирование стратегии умных городов, подготовка предложения по реализации данной концепции в Санкт- Петербурге. На основе изучения данных из источников были выделены и описаны основные компоненты умных городов. Были разработаны критерии для проведения анализа мировых проектов умного города. Проведён критериальный анализ мировых проектов, дана оценка уровню внедрения технологий умного города в Санкт- Петербурге. Сформирована стратегия умного города, в соответсвии с которой программы внедрения и использования технологий умного города должны быть ориентированы в первую очередь на интересы и потребности жителей, которые активно должны быть вовлечены в решение вопросов городского управления и контроля. Реализация указанных предложений приведет к наиболее рациональному и эффективному использованию ресурсов и человеческого потенциала во всех сферах жизни общества.

The purpose of the final qualifying work is the development of criteria and the formation of the strategy of smart cities, the preparation of proposals for the implementation of this strategy in St. Petersburg. Based on the study of data from sources, the main components of smart cities were identified and described. Measures were developed for analyzing global smart city projects. A analysis of global projects was carried out, an assessment was made of the level of implementation of smart city technologies in St. Petersburg. Strategy of a smart city was formed, according to which programs for the introduction and use of smart city technologies should be focused primarily on the interests and needs of residents, who actively involved in solving issues of urban management and control. As a result, both people and state structures will be able to use their resources more rationally and maximize their potential.
